The Equity Release Council has appointed Tracy Gorbutt-Powell as its head of risk, policy and compliance.
Gorbutt-Powell brings over 20 years of experience in financial services, with a career spanning banking and broker networks in mortgages and protection.
She has held roles across both first and second line of defence compliance functions, focusing on delivering strong customer outcomes and effective risk management.
Previously, she has held positions at RBS Group, including NatWest, HSBC, and Lloyds, before moving into the intermediary sector with broker networks such as Mortgage Advice Bureau and HL Partnership.
In her new role, Gorbutt-Powell will report to deputy chief executive and director of risk, policy and compliance, Kelly Melville-Kelly, and will work closely with Laura Gibson, head of membership and engagement, and Tom Brett, head of commercial and business development.
The appointment follows the ERC’s recent restructure and the broadening of its remit to cover all forms of regulated later life lending.
